The White Rock Lake Conservancy will host the Celebration White Rock 5k/10k on Thursday evening at 6 p.m. The race will run along the White Rock Trail and finish with a post-race party at Winfrey Point with food from Hypnotic Donuts, El Vecino, The Lot and more. Register here.

Head to the Dallas Arboretum this Thursday for a Cool Thursday concert with Emerald City, Dallas’ favorite party band. Tickets range from $10-$30.

This Saturday, the Lowest Greenville Collective is hosting “Experience Lower Greenville,” featuring the best of the busy strip. From 11 a.m. on, there will be food specials, classes, and activities, including build your own nachos or toast, tequila tastings, a cocktail seminar, and even print your own t-shirt. Good Local Markets will start celebrating Earth Day a couple weeks early on Saturday from 8 a.m.-1 p.m. at the White Rock Farmers Market, 9150 Garland Road, where participants can tour tiny houses from Indigo River Tiny Homes. The Texas Tree Foundation will have free native pecan trees to plant for those who purchase $50 worth of tokens or more at the market.

Little Forest Hills will keep it funky by hosting a vintage Boho flea market this Saturday from 10 a.m.-4 p.m. at 8919 Eustis Ave.

The Dallas Running Club will be hosting the Tal Morrison Classic 15k, 5k and 1 mile race this Saturday, and awarding the The Tal Morrison Scholarship to four high school students after the race. The run kicks off at Winfrey Point on Saturday at 8 a.m. Registration is $15 for non-members.

Head to J.L. Long Middle School to see their theater department’s performance of “East of the Sun” this Thursday-Saturday at 6:30 p.m. The event is free, but donations can be made to the J.L. Long Theater booster club.
